Transaction d3c1824d305009f30709d99bbb65e79ff55bd94179cad120afa32d8a75c95de4
1 Input
1 Output
-
d3c1824d305009f30709d99bbb65e79ff55bd94179cad120afa32d8a75c95de4:0
- value
- 872661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7b403117fe891a55bc70b631e86434e98f34c894 OP_EQUAL
- address
- 3CvhwG7i1cbdaRYqqHEPwCPPUYTkKm5o8n